Case Study — Portsmouth
HILSEA LIDO
Waterproof Protective Coating System and Pool Reinstatement
Project Summary
Hilsea Lido is a community open-air swimming facility serving Portsmouth and the surrounding area. The pool shell — comprising concrete walls, floor slab, entry ramps and curved transitions — had been subject to a programme of concrete repair works prior to MPS's engagement.
MPS was brought in to apply a full waterproof protective coating system to all internal surfaces following completion of those repairs, restoring the pool to operational condition ahead of its forthcoming season.
Scope of Works
MPS's scope covered the full internal surface area of the pool: walls, floor slab, access ramps and curved transitions. Works comprised surface preparation of the repaired substrate, application of a multi-coat Sika waterproof pool coating system in white and blue, and the reinstatement of lane markings in black to the specified configuration.
Surface Preparation and White Base Coat
All surfaces were thoroughly cleaned ahead of coating. The floor slab received a Sika sand-modified primer coat to ensure adequate adhesion to the substrate. Pool walls, ramps and curved sections received a Sika white waterproof pool coating applied in two passes to achieve consistent coverage across the full internal surface area.
Blue Overcoat and Lane Line Reinstatement
The Sika blue waterproof pool coating was applied across all internal surfaces in a defined sequence — walls first, followed by the floor slab, ramps and curved transitions. Multiple passes were used to achieve uniform coating thickness throughout. Lane lines were taped to position prior to final coat application, ensuring clean, accurate markings across the full pool length.
Completion
Works were completed in January 2026, with the pool structure fully coated across all internal surfaces — floor slab, walls, access ramps and curved transitions. The completed system presents a consistent waterproof finish across the entire pool shell, with lane markings reinstated to the required configuration. The pool was handed back to Hilsea Lido ready for the forthcoming season.
